1. Using String Replace Function:
The String.replace() function allows you to substitute strings utilizing String & Regex. The replaceAll() method returns a new string with all matches of a pattern substituted by a replacement. It is also possible to explore other string methods. In short, this function helps to replace the string at its first occurrence.
2. Breakpoints & Debugging Points
3. Convert To Floating Number Without Compromising Performance
math.floor, math.ceil & math.round are often utilized to eliminate decimals. A better option is to use “~~” to phase out decimals for a value. This is basically a handy shorthand to save time to achieve functionalities such as Date(). It also helps to enhance the performance of micro-optimizations in a code.
4. Using Length To Empty An Array
To delete n elements in an array, start utilizing array.length. This technique helps in emptying & resizing an array.
5. Merging Arrays Without Server Load
If you want to merge two arrays, utilize Array.concat() function for small arrays and Array.push.apply() function for large arrays. Array.concat() function consumes a lot of memory during the creation of a new array if the arrays are large. Array.push.apply(arr1, arr2) will simply merge the second array to the first one and thus reduces memory usage.
6. Splice To Delete Array Elements
Using Splice optimizes the speed of the JS code and is always a better option than delete as it saves some “undefined/null” space in the code. The drawback of using delete is that it deletes the object property without updating the length of the array or reindexing it. This leaves behind undefined values.
7. Variable Caching
8. Utilize Switch Case
Switch cases can perform the same task as if/else statements. The advantage is that the switch case statements are evaluated only once in comparison to the if/else statements where an evaluation is necessary for each if that is present.
9. Use || operator For Default Values
r a = a || ‘hello’
You should check if there are conflicting values that can be passed to the function to dodge bugs.
10. Code Beautification
You can use jsbeautifier to beautify the code. It reformats a clumsy-looking code and presents it in a structured way.
Contact Us for any Query
Email : firstname.lastname@example.org
Call : +91 8130704295
Read related article –
Node.js vs Java: Select the Best Option for Your Business
Why is Java So Popular in 2020: Everything You Need To Know!